An excellent opportunity is available for a skilled Finance Assistant to join the top operating company in the UK, located in Redhill, Surrey.
About the company:
For nearly 50 years this family-owned and operated company has been supplying high-quality products to the mechanical and fluid power industries. With a wealth of quality products and knowledge, they are well-placed to support the industries they supply and constantly adjust their outlook to fit market requirements.
About the role:
- Prioritise and organise workload
- Oversee all day-to-day accounting duties
- Produce management accounts including month-end and end-of-year data
- Manage budgets, cash flow and review cost reduction strategies
About you:
- Excellent organizational skills with proven experience in working within a small efficient team
- A proactive and positive attitude
- Willingness to take on a variety of duties as required
- Capable of multi-currency accounts
- In-depth knowledge of Sage 200 systems and Microsoft 365 office suite
About the hours & rewards:
For the role of Finance Assistant, there is a salary on offer of £35,000 to £45,000 per annum depending on experience plus:
- Company pension scheme
- Death in service insurance
